In an effort to enhance its route network, British Airways is set to introduce several exciting additions. The airline is returning to Agadir, Morocco, offering a four-times weekly service from London Gatwick starting March 31, 2024, after more than a decade’s absence.
Engr. Badr Mohammed Al-Meer, the Chief Executive Officer of Qatar Airways Group, has been elected to the Board of Governors of the International Air Transport Association (IATA). IATA represents approximately 320 airlines worldwide, encompassing 83% of total air traffic, and advocates for the interests of the global airline industry.
Qatar Duty Free (QDF) has introduced Souq Al Matar, an innovative mixed retail and dining concept, at Hamad International Airport (HIA) in Doha, Qatar. Souq Al Matar, which means “Airport Souq” in Arabic, is located in the North Node terminal and captures the essence of traditional Qatari markets.
Qatar Airways celebrated a significant milestone as it welcomed Iberia’s inaugural non-stop flight from Madrid, Spain, to Doha, Qatar. This new daily service strengthens the long-standing cooperation between IAG, the parent company of Iberia, and the Qatar Airways Group. With Iberia’s daily flights, there are now three daily flights connecting the Spanish and Qatari capital cities, complementing Qatar Airways’ existing two daily flights between Spain and Qatar and three daily flights between Barcelona and Doha.

The United Nations World Tourism Organization (UNWTO) has successfully completed the Gastronomy Tourism Project in Ubud, Indonesia. This initiative, conducted in collaboration with the Ministry of Tourism and Creative Economy, seeks to establish Ubud as a global center for sustainable gastronomy tourism.
KLM has announced its intention to appoint Bas Brouns as Chief Financial Officer (CFO) and Managing Director, effective April 24, 2024. He will take over from Erik Swelheim, who will step down as KLM’s CFO after serving for 12 years.
